Golden Eagles Set To Host Annual Tip-Off Tournament

BROCKPORT, N.Y. – The College at Brockport women's basketball team opens up their first full weekend of play hosting their annual Tip-Off Tournament, where they welcome Alfred University, Keuka College and Medaille College to the Jim and John Vlogianitis Gymnasium. The Golden Eagles are on a two-year hot streak in the tournament, winning it all in both the 2017-2018 and 2018-2019 seasons.

RIT Recap: Brockport had a standout performance at RIT on Tuesday night, picking up their first win (65-64) against the Tigers since the 2006-2007 season. Kylee Rosbrook and Erin Radack led the Golden Eagles to victory, each putting up double digit points on the night. Rosbrook sank a career high 25 points while grabbing five rebounds, three blocks and three steals. Radack added in on the scoring frenzy, putting up 17 points and five assists in her first collegiate outing. The strong efforts by Rosbrook and Radack allowed senior Bailey Pratt to seal the deal for the Golden Eagles in the final moments with a beautiful shot from the perimeter to put them up one.
 
What To Expect: The last time the Golden Eagles and Alfred University met was in the 2017-2018 season in the opening game of the Tip-Off Tournament. The Green and Gold started their season on a high note, passing the Saxons 83-64 while putting up the most points the team has scored since February of the 2015-16 season. The Golden Eagles were successful from all angles on the floor, shooting 47.7% inside the circle and 35% from three. Pratt and Julianna Taylor were essential in Brockport's dominant offense, each putting up 17 points while collectively accounting for five assists.
 
Saxons Breakdown: The Saxons had a tough start to their season, picking up a 70-63 loss to SUNY Cobleskill on Saturday afternoon. Junior guard Gillian Flint currently leads the Saxons offense, putting up 20 points in her first game of the year. Senior Jamie Wilcox has been as asset to the Saxons as well, putting up 13 points in her first outing while shooting .500 from the free throw line.
 
In the 2018-2019 season, the Saxons averaged 59.1 points per game (p/g), 36.9 rebounds p/g, 11 assists p/g, 10.2 steals p/g, and 16.1 turnovers p/g.
 
Up Next: After this weekend, the Golden Eagles welcome neighboring University of Rochester to Brockport on Tuesday night for a 7:30 p.m. matchup.
